Coroner: Man found in Ohio river probably dead before he went into water

COLUMBUS: A coroner says a man whose body was found in a central Ohio river was probably dead before he went into the water.

Franklin County’s coroner says there is a “high probability” that Joseph “Joey LaBute Jr. was dead before he went into the Scioto River in Columbus. She says further medical and toxicology tests are needed to determine what caused his death.

Police say the Gahanna man’s body was found half-submerged in the river on Tuesday. They said they were treating the death as suspicious.

Coroner Dr. Anahi Ortiz says the autopsy showed no external “traumatic injuries” such as a gunshot or stab wound. It could take weeks to get further test results.

Family members say LaBute was last seen March 5 at a Columbus bar.
